International Marketing Company Gains Quick and Easy Messaging Disaster Recovery
Overview Catalina Marketing needed an easy and inexpensive communications disaster recovery plan for use in the event that a hurricane were to take out its Florida data center. Management's top priority was to ensure the availability of global mail systems so that employees could continue to do business. Catalina decided that hardware-based solutions were too costly. Instead, the company replaced its MessageLabs spam- and virus-filtering service with Microsoft Exchange Hosted Services. The solution provides access to 30 days' worth of e-mail messages, and the ability to send and receive messages in real time. With Exchange Hosted Services, Catalina gained a fast and easy implementation, a global solution, reduced network traffic, and no reduction in filtering effectiveness.
